Alabama homeowners can sell their own homes without real estate agents, but the state requires them to act in accordance with its laws. Alabama is one of the few states that requires those who sell their homes as for sale by owner (FSBO) to hire a real estate attorney to guide them through the process.

Any purchase agreement should include at least the following information:The identity of the buyer and seller.A description of the property being purchased.The purchase price.The terms as to how and when payment is to be made.The terms as to how, when, and where the goods will be delivered to the purchaser.More items...?

In Alabama, a seller can get out of a real estate contract if the buyer's contingencies are not metthese include financial, appraisal, inspection, insurance or home sale contingencies agreed to in the contract. Sellers might have additional exit opportunities with unique situations also such as an estate sale.
